Understanding Integrative Medicine: A Holistic Approach
What is Integrative Medicine?
Integrative medicine combines conventional medical treatments with alternative and complementary therapies. It emphasizes the whole person—body, mind, and spirit—and tailors care accordingly. This approach recognizes that each individual is unique, requiring personalized solutions for optimal health and well-being.
Benefits of Integrative Medicine
- Personalized Care: Integrative practitioners consider your entire healthcare history and lifestyle, offering customized treatment plans.
- Holistic Well-being: It addresses physical, mental, and emotional aspects, promoting overall balance and resilience.
- Natural Solutions: Many techniques focus on natural remedies, dietary changes, and mind-body practices for sustainable healing.

Choosing the Right Integrative Practitioner: Tips for Patients
Selecting a practitioner is a crucial step in your healthcare journey. Here’s how to navigate this process:
1. Define Your Needs
Consider what you hope to achieve from integrative medicine. Are you seeking relief from chronic pain, managing a specific condition, or focusing on preventative care? Identifying your goals will help guide your search.
2. Research Credentials and Experience
Check the practitioner’s qualifications and certifications. Look for licensed professionals in their field, such as naturopaths, acupuncturists, or functional medicine doctors. Years of experience are also valuable indicators of expertise.
3. Read Testimonials and Reviews
Online reviews can provide insights into a practitioner’s approach and patient experiences. Websites like Yelp or Google Maps offer feedback from previous clients, helping you gauge their reputation.
4. Schedule Consultations
Many clinics offer initial consultations to discuss your health concerns. This is an excellent opportunity to meet the practitioner, ask questions, and assess compatibility. A good fit is essential for effective collaboration on your healthcare journey.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Is integrative medicine safe?
Integrative medicine is generally considered safe when practiced by qualified professionals. Always consult with a healthcare provider before starting any new treatment, especially if you have underlying health conditions or are taking medications.
2. How does functional medicine differ from conventional medicine?
Functional medicine focuses on identifying and addressing the root causes of disease, often using natural approaches. Conventional medicine typically treats symptoms. Functional medicine practitioners consider the body’s complex systems and interactions to restore optimal health.
3. Can integrative medicine help with chronic conditions?
Many integrative practices have success stories in managing chronic conditions like arthritis, diabetes, and autoimmune disorders. However, results may vary, and it’s essential to work with a qualified practitioner who can tailor treatments to your specific needs.
4. How do I know if insurance covers integrative medicine?
Check with your insurance provider for coverage details. Some policies include alternative therapies, while others may require out-of-pocket expenses. Many clinics offer financial assistance or sliding scale fees for those in need.
5. What is the cost of seeing an integrative doctor?
Consultation fees vary among practitioners and practices. Some charge by the session, while others offer packages or hourly rates. It’s best to inquire directly with the clinic or practitioner about their pricing structure.
